What is Form 990

The Form 990 Return of Organization Exempt From Income Tax is an essential tax document used by tax-exempt organizations to report financial details to the IRS.

Nonprofit organizations that are exempt from federal income tax under section 501(c) of the Internal Revenue Code are eligible to file Form 990. Eligibility includes charitable organizations, foundations, and certain types of nonprofits.
Form 990 is typically due on the 15th day of the 5th month after the end of the organization's fiscal year. If an organization’s fiscal year ends on December 31, for example, the form must be filed by May 15.
Form 990 can be submitted electronically through authorized e-filing services or via mail. Organizations may choose pdfFiller or other approved e-filing platforms for electronic submissions to expedite processing.
While Form 990 itself does not require attachments, organizations should have supporting documents ready, including audited financial statements, previous tax returns, and records of income and expenses, to substantiate claims made in the form.
Common mistakes include omitting required information, misreporting financial data, and missing deadlines. Always verify that all fields are accurately filled and that the form is filed on time to avoid penalties.
The processing time for Form 990 can vary, generally taking between a few weeks to a few months. Organizations should monitor their submission status and ensure compliance to avoid delays.
Form 990 is primarily available in English as this is the official language for tax submissions to the IRS. Non-English speaking individuals may need translation assistance when completing this form.
